Mainstream critics argue MMT leads to Zimbabwe-style hyperinflation. Mitchell clarifies that MMT acknowledges real resource constraints . If a government spends beyond the capacity of the economy to produce goods and services, inflation will occur. The constraint is never money; it is always real labor, energy, and materials.

The landscape of modern economics is undergoing a significant shift. For decades, mainstream macroeconomic thought has prioritized deficit reduction, inflation targeting through interest rates, and the belief that governments must balance their budgets like households.
